Your cart is currently empty
shop travel sizes
shop all products
shop best sellers
shop merch
Menu
BEST SELLER
5.0 / 5.0
(22) 22
4.8 / 5.0
(117) 117
4.9 / 5.0
(145) 145
(1) 1
(2) 2
Sold Out
(84) 84
(724) 724
(392) 392
NEW
(265) 265
(60) 60
(118) 118
(122) 122
(104) 104
Search our store
Subtotal
Taxes and shipping calculated at checkout